SMALL INVESTMENT PAYS DIVIDENDS

Refit in Torbay Store sees Sales Increase

A minor refit in a Torbay store has led to an 8.5% sales increase, to the delight of the family who run the business.

Chris Herring, whose family run four SPAR stores in the Torbay area, decided to carry out a small refit at their Shiphay store in order to boost trade.

The refit involved releasing more space for the shop floor by reducing the size of the kitchen, as well as removing low level racking and replacing it at a higher level which, along with increasing the number of bays by six, gave an extra 68 metres of shelving.

In addition, three additional Real Deal bays were installed, one exclusively for beers, wines and ciders, and the centre of the store was re-shaped to improve accessibility for shoppers.

“There was no decorating, electrical or flooring work done at all,” said Chris. “This was a low budget project but the results have been very good and the customers and staff love it.”

The store has increased its range on a number of lines including pet food, grocery, bread and cakes with all categories showing growth and an average increase of 8.5% in the five weeks immediately after the refit.

Kevin Stiff, RSM for the Herring family’s stores, said: “It just shows you do not have to embark on a major investment programme in order to obtain an increase in sales. “These are great results for a small investment, particularly in the current trading climate, and it’s worth other SPAR store owners considering what might be possible for a minimal outlay. Retailers should have a chat with their RSM to find out what can be done.”
